Nesquick, chocolate flavor is the more energy-dense option here, packing 25 more calories per 100g than Sweet Tea Gold Peak. If you are looking for sustained energy or fueling a workout, this higher caloric density might be an advantage.
However, watch out for the sugar content. Nesquick, chocolate flavor contains significantly more sugar (13g) compared to the milder Sweet Tea Gold Peak (8.78g). If you are monitoring your insulin levels or trying to cut down on sweets, Sweet Tea Gold Peak is undeniably the healthier pick.
